Ingredients for Divine Delight

Cake:

  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, melted
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/2 cup milk

Frosting:

  • 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 2 cups powdered sugar
  • 2 tablespoons milk
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ract

Instructions

Preparing the Pan and Oven:

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. Grease and flour an 8-inch square baking pan or line it with parchment paper.

Mixing the Dry Ingredients:

  1. In a medium-sized bowl, sift together the flour, baking powder, and salt. Set aside.

Creaming Sugar and Butter:

  1. In a large bowl, use an electric mixer to beat the butter and sugar together for 3-4 minutes until light and fluffy.

Adding Eggs and Vanilla:

  1. Add the eggs one at a time, beating well after each addition.
  2. Mix in the vanilla extract.

Combining Ingredients:

  1.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the butter mixture, alternating with the milk. Begin and end with the dry ingredients. Mix until just combined.

Baking the Cake:

  1. Pour the batter into the prepared pan and smooth the top with a spatula.
  2. Bake for 25-30 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  3. Remove from the oven and let cool in the pan for 10 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.

Preparing the Frosting:

  1. In a medium bowl, beat the butter until smooth.
  2. Gradually add the powdered sugar, beating until light and fluffy.
  3. Add the milk and vanilla extract, and beat until the frosting is smooth and spreadable. Adjust with more sugar or milk if necessary.

Frosting the Cake:

  1. Once the cake is completely cooled, spread the frosting evenly over the top.
  2. Cut into pieces and serve. Optionally, decorate with edible flowers or sprinkles for a special touch.
